> Using Apache Drill v1.2 and Oracle Database 10g Enterprise Edition Release
> 10.2.0.4.0 - 64bit in embedded mode.
> I'm curious if anyone has had any success connecting Apache Drill to an
> Oracle DB. I've updated the drill-override.conf with the following
> configurations (per documents):
> drill.exec: {
> cluster-id: "drillbits1",
> zk.connect: "localhost:2181",
> drill.exec.sys.store.provider.local.path = "/mypath"
> }
> and placed the ojdbc6.jar in \apache-drill-1.2.0\jars\3rdparty. I can
> successfully create the storage plug-in:
> {
> "type": "jdbc",
> "driver": "oracle.jdbc.driver.OracleDriver",
> "url": "jdbc:oracle:thin:@<IP>:<PORT>:<SID>",
> "username": "USERNAME",
> "password": "PASSWORD",
> "enabled": true
> }
> but when I issue a query such as:
> select * from <storage_name>.<schema_name>.`dual`;
> I get the following error:
> Query Failed: An Error Occurred
> org.apache.drill.common.exceptions.UserRemoteException: VALIDATION ERROR:
> From line 1, column 15 to line 1, column 20: Table
> '<storage_name>.<schema_name>.dual' not found [Error Id:
> 57a4153c-6378-4026-b90c-9bb727e131ae on <computer_name>:<PORT>].
> I've tried to query other schema/tables and get a similar result. I've also
> tried connecting to Teradata and get the same error.
